Hi,
Im building a Cobra replica and have purchased a crate Chevy 350. But cant find a spot to put a oilpressure sender?
Probably many out there whos knows :-)
There's a 1/8 NPT hole located to the right of the distributor hole.
Mike,
Isn't there also a 1/4" NPT hole right above the oil filter?
Yep (I usually forget about that one).
